About

I co-founded Bitmovin in 2013 and run it as CEO. It grew out of our research on adaptive streaming and the work we did on MPEG-DASH, which is now how a large share of internet video gets delivered. Today we build the encoding, playback and analytics that streaming services run on.

I never fully left the research side. 25 papers and 10 patents in multimedia delivery and networking. I have guest lectured at the University of Klagenfurt over the years, and Bitmovin funds several research projects with them. The biggest is ATHENA, a Christian Doppler laboratory working on adaptive streaming and networked multimedia.

I also invest my own money in early-stage companies. Mostly pre-seed and seed, mostly technical founders, in B2B SaaS, security and defence, and energy. Three times so far I have led the round and brought other investors in through an SPV.

Bitmovin AI Incubator

We give small teams ten weeks, a budget and access to real customers, then see what they can ship. We have run it twice. After the second round we made it permanent.

Summer 2025

9 people · 9 teams · First run

Nine people, nine projects. Eight of them ended up inside Bitmovin products.

  • We interviewed 350 people across Europe to fill nine places.
  • Eight of the nine projects became features in Bitmovin products.
  • Shown at IBC and other industry shows.

For founders

I invest in B2B SaaS, Security & Defence and Energy.

What I look for

  • Founders who have hit the problem themselves.
  • Something already built that someone is using.
  • Problems that look boring on the surface and are hard underneath.
Stage
Pre-seed, Seed
Geography
Europe, US

Email me. Tell me what you are building, who is using it and what you need. A link to something working beats a deck.

Probably not a fit
  • Decks with nothing built yet.
  • Consumer social and marketplaces. I would be no help to you.
  • Rounds where my cheque would not move the needle.
